About The Position

The hotel's Dishwasher is responsible for ensuring all restaurant dishes, silverware and glasses, pots and pans are properly cleaned and sanitized. The primary objective is to ensure all used items are cleaned and maintained, ensuring their availability to be used for service. Responsibilities include cleaning, kitchen set-up and station preparation prior to service and at the end of the shift, maintaining the condition of the service area and kitchen, as well as regularly interacting with service staff. The role involves anticipating the needs of the service team, ensuring kitchen areas are clean and sanitized, helping to prepare ingredients for cooking, setting up and stocking the kitchen, and moving, lifting, and carrying objects.
